NBC will present the 14th annual edition of its popular holiday special NATIONAL DOG SHOW PRESENTED BY PURINA on THANKSGIVING (noon-2 p.m. in all time zones) following the telecast of NBC's Macy's THANKSGIVING Day Parade.

"The NATIONAL DOG SHOW Presented by Purina®" celebrates man's best friend and is hosted by award-winning actor, author and Broadway star John O'Hurley ("Seinfeld," "Dancing with the Stars," "Devious Maids"). Expert analysis is offered by David Frei, an American Kennel Club-licensed judge and host of USA Network's "Westminster Kennel Club Dog Show." NBC's Mary Carillo will report from the benching area and inside the show ring. Tara Lipinski and Johnny Weir also join the show as reporters and digital contributors.

Included this year are seven new AKC-sanctioned breeds - the Lagotto Romagnolo (sporting group), the Berger Picard (herding group), the Miniature American Shepherd (herding group), the Bergamasco (herding group), the Spanish Water Dog (herding group), the Cirneco dell'Etna (hound group) and the Boerboel (working group) - bringing the total recognized breeds for the competition to 199. A total of 40 new breeds have been introduced to the competition since 2003. Breed descriptions and more information can be found at http://nds.nationaldogshow.com/event-info-newbreed15.php.

Last year, Nathan, a playful Bloodhound whose stadium ring antics won over the crowd, was named Best in Show from among the seven group winners.

An established family holiday tradition, the broadcast reached more than 20 million total viewers last year and is part of a five-hour block of family programming. The telecast will showcase some 1,700 purebred canines competing for the title of Best in Show, with enormous prestige at stake. Unlike traditional dog show coverage, the NATIONAL DOG SHOW offers the country's 65 million pet-owning households an afternoon of family-oriented activities, facilitated by the open format of the Kennel Club of Philadelphia event. As one of the only remaining "benched" dog shows, all of the competing breeds are on display all day for the visiting public.
